In my fall 2015 Renaissance column I refer to the benefits of walking 10,000 steps a day for health and wellness. I encourage RTO members to join my personal challenge and see if we can keep up the 10,000 steps a day – most days anyway. I did a little bit of calculating and realized – if I’m fairly faithful with my 10,000 steps a day that between September 2015 and May 2016 I will have walked the equivalent of the length of Ontario – from Moosonee to Windsor. I’m going to blog and vlog (video blog) about my experience, and you can follow my progress here! I’d also love to hear what you’re doing to keep healthy and happy. Please share your photos, videos and stories via social media or by email, by regular mail or by giving the office a call. “Walk with me” – as you may have guessed – is metaphoric as well as practical and literal. In the year ahead, I plan to visit as many districts as possible, to introduce myself, to get to know you, to listen to what’s on your minds and to open the avenues of future dialogue. “Walk with me” is both my modus operandi and my job description.
